Protein Powder
The seeds of the hemp plant are coarsely processed to create hemp protein powder. It is a full source of protein and is free of dairy, gluten, soy, and other common allergens. It is a great complement to vegan diets as well. It is unprocessed and uncooked, preserving every vitamin in the seeds. None of the ingredients in hemp protein powder are psychoactive. Because of their high nutrient content, hemp seeds are regarded as a superfood and are the source of hemp protein powder. All of the seeds’ nutritious content is still present. Hemp Hearts
Hemp hearts are de-hulled hemp seeds with the outer shell removed. Hemp hearts retain the rich nutrient profile of hemp seeds. They have a soft texture and a nutty taste. Hemp hearts do not contain any psychoactive compound. They offer the same benefits as hemp seeds but with a different taste. Hemp hearts are the optimal source of omega-3 and omega-6. Hemp seeds also contain antioxidants and all essential amino acids. Hemp hearts are rich in fibre, Vitamin E, Potassium, Calcium, Iron, Zinc, and Magnesium. 100% Vegan, Gluten-free Hemp Hearts.

Why consume hemp?
- The cannabis plant used to make hemp products contains very little THC.
- There is no way that eating hemp products will make you feel high.
- But it might also provide your body with some amazing nutritional advantages.
- The primary edible component of the hemp plant, the hemp seed, is regarded as an extremely nutrient-dense seed.
- Hemp is not only varied and full of minerals, but it is also nutritious.
- Hemp seed oil can also be used to make flour.
- The creamy, nutty flavour is also really tasty.
Do hemp-based meals make you high?
- Let’s just get this one out of the way. Simple no is the response.
- Despite being related to the marijuana plant, hemp has very low concentrations of THC, the psychoactive compound that gives users a “high.”
- Because hemp food products are created from different varieties of THC-free hemp, they have no psychological side effects.
- Maintaining the health of your heart and cardiovascular system requires eating adequate healthy fats, such as om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ids.
How is hemp consumed?
- To increase the nutritional value of nearly anything, hemp seeds can be used.
- They have a pleasant nutty flavour and a delicate, creamy texture.
- They can be used in smoothies, added to raw bars or balls, sprinkled on avocado on toast, or added to salads or breakfast cereals.
- They can be used as a gluten-free alternative to breadcrumbs.
- They are even possible to turn into hemp milk.
- The seeds can also be made into other food components like hemp protein powder.
